7592139452470650 is an even composite number. It is composed of nine dist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one thousand, five hundred thirty-six divisors.

Prime factorization of 7592139452470650:

2 × 3 × 52 × 7 × 113 × 97 × 149 × 409 × 919

(2 × 3 × 5 × 5 × 7 × 11 × 11 × 11 × 97 × 149 × 409 × 919)
